During this time of year life can be a large racket. Presents must be bought and wrapped. Dinner must be made from recipes written in dear old Memaw’s shakey handwriting. And you can’t really tell if it’s gravy or butter that smeared the instructions on that recipe. But regardless you have to make it just like she did or there’ll be a riot. It’s the time of year for putting your best foot forward. Flaunt how blessed you are. Throw parties and give lots of gifts. Give to charity and give to the community. You have family and friends to celebrate with that you haven’t seen in a long time and you simply must see them all. The list of to-dos is a mile long and heaven forbid you get sick, as we are all prone to do during these cold winter months.
I’ve been thinking about the Lord in a different way than I do most of the year. During the Christmas season I become more reflective of our human condition compared to the stark contrast of God’s loving kindness in sending Jesus. The disparity of our world becomes more apparent this time of year, it seems. When your cards are maxed, your relatives are getting “too close”, sickness keeps you from gathering, or even the set expectation of being happy this time or year can make life more taxing than usual. But in the darkness God calls us into His glorious light. He invites us to sit at the feet of Jesus and be still. He invites you to come and see what He has done for you. God looked upon our human condition and showered us with love we did not deserve. He gave His only Son to run in this rat race with us, to get to know us better, and to ultimately die for us. Allow Jesus to abide with you in your heart this Christmas and allow His gift of love bring peace to your holiday season. Merry Christmas!
“Now there were in the same country shepherds living out in the fields, keeping watch over their flock by night. And behold, an angel of the Lord stood before them, and the glory of the Lord shone around them, and they were greatly afraid. Then the angel said to them, “Do not be afraid, for behold, I bring you good tidings of great joy which will be to all people. For there is born to you this day in the city of David a Savior, who is Christ the Lord. And this will be the sign to you: You will find a Babe wrapped in swaddling cloths, lying in a manger.” And suddenly there was with the angel a multitude of the heavenly host praising God and saying: “Glory to God in the highest, And on earth peace, goodwill toward men!””
Luke 2:8-14 NKJV
